Canaries now require two consecutive healthy evaluation windows (previously one) before promotion, and the error-budget threshold check runs against a rolling 15-minute baseline rather than a static snapshot. Rollback triggers were tightened so that a single failed latency gate halts promotion immediately. Future maintainers should note that gate definitions now live in the deploy-policies repository, not the service configs. Questions about these rules should go to the maintainer named below.

signatory, yahog-badug: Quenix Ulaael

Ticket ELR-1189: Eventloom registry accepts unsigned schema uploads

Severity: High. The registry's upload endpoint skips signature verification when the payload omits the signing header entirely, rather than rejecting it. An unauthenticated client on the internal network could register arbitrary event schemas. Fix: require the header and validate unconditionally. Reproduced on the staging cluster; the affected build is identified by the token below.

build token for tafof-yahig: htk4_d94a

# Runbook: Date Localization — Quillbase

Dates render per-locale via the formatter sidecar. Release manager must confirm locale bundles shipped before flipping the flag; missing bundles fall back to ISO strings and users file tickets. Check the rollout board, then the staging smoke job. Do not hand-edit bundles on hosts — they get overwritten on the next sync. If formats look wrong in one region only, suspect a stale bundle cache. The sidecar reads the following values at startup.

config for faduf-yahap:
[lamvan]
team = rusael
access_code = ac_ac22dc
owner = druius.istdor
host = lamvan.novacio.example
port = 8443
peer = soreth.xolmario.corp
salt = 0768e68d
pin = 8310

Ticket: Prototype workshop, Bay 4, Kestrel Works. Heads up for the night crew — the CNC vendor is swapping the spindle on the big router sometime after 23:00, so expect noise and a van at the rear gate. Let them in, keep the roller door shut otherwise, and make sure the dust extraction is off before they start. The workshop side door reader was rekeyed this afternoon, so your usual fob won't work tonight. Use the temporary door code below instead.

staff pass of fajof-fawif = bdg-ES-2